iio: adc: sc27xx: Add raw data support

The headset device will use channel 20 of ADC controller to detect events,
but it needs the raw ADC data to do conversion according to its own formula.

Thus we should configure the channel mask separately and configure channel
20 as IIO_CHAN_INFO_RAW, as well as adding raw data read support.

@@ -273,6 +273,17 @@ static int sc27xx_adc_read_raw(struct iio_dev *indio_dev,
        int ret, tmp;
 
        switch (mask) {
+       case IIO_CHAN_INFO_RAW:
+               mutex_lock(&indio_dev->mlock);
+               ret = sc27xx_adc_read(data, chan->channel, scale, &tmp);
+               mutex_unlock(&indio_dev->mlock);
+
+               if (ret)
+                       return ret;
+
+               *val = tmp;
+               return IIO_VAL_INT;
+
        case IIO_CHAN_INFO_PROCESSED:
                mutex_lock(&indio_dev->mlock);
                ret = sc27xx_adc_read_processed(data, chan->channel, scale,
